Ultimately Martial Art means honestly expressing yourself. Now it's very difficult to do. I mean it is easy for me to put on a show and be cocky and be flooded with a cocky feeling and then feel like pretty cool and all that. Or I can make all kinds of phony things, you see what I mean? Blinded by it all, I can show you some really fancy movement. But to express oneself honestly, not lying to myself... that, my friend, is very hard to do. And you have to train. You have to keep your reflexes so that when you want it, it's there! When you want to move, you are moving and when you move, you are determined to move not taking one inch, not anything less than that! If I want to punch, I'm gonna do it man, and I'm gonna do it, you see? So I mean, so that is the type of thing you have to train yourself into it, to become one with a... xxx you think.
